BOOKKEEPER/ACCOUNTING TECHNICIAN
Job title: BOOKKEEPER/ACCOUNTING TECHNICIAN
Location: Mississauga, Ontario
ABOUT US
We are a growing financial services company offering invoice financing to small and medium-sized organizations. Our service helps businesses optimize their cash flow and maximize their liquidity by converting current invoices into readily available working capital. Businesses that use our system also benefit by reducing their accounts receivable administration costs and they get to save valuable time in the process.
POSITION SUMMARY
The Bookkeeper/Accounting Technician will be responsible for the daily bookkeeping of accounting records, maintenance of ledgers, and the control of books of accounts. The candidate should also have accounting principles and government legislation understanding to ensure accuracy and compliance with provincial and federal requirements.
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
- Posting of transactions and bank reconciliations
- Filing, scanning, and accounting for all documents related to financial activities to ensure the IPS digital filing system is well-maintained and up to date
- Assisting in month-end closing activities such as accounting for all the financial activities of the month
- Verifying and updating all accounts receivable and accounts payable
- Maintaining and updating the general ledger
- Addressing and resolving accounting discrepancies
- Working with other departments to ensure timely and accurate information
- Supporting other departments as necessary
